Territorial public self-government as a development factor of a civil society (case of the Rakitian district of the Belgorod region)

https://doi.org/10.24411/2078-1024-2020-13011

Abstract

The article considers a relevant sociological topic. The problem of the research consists in the feasibility of the development of territorial public self-government, as well as in the lack of its comprehensive scientific research as a factor in the development of civil society. The purpose of the research is to reveal the specifics and perspectives of territorial public self-government as a factor in the development of civil society. The method of “case study” has been used, a comprehensive analysis of the currently functioning territorial structures of public self-government has been carried out. The following conclusions have been formulated: the system of socially significant decision-making is multi-level and includes both small units (rural TSC) and regional governance structures; regional and municipal authorities cooperate with the structures of territorial public self-government in solving the tasks of improving the quality of life of the population, improving the natural and social environment, forming a civil society in the territory of the region. Practical recommendations have been formulated: to improve trilateral inter-sectoral cooperation aimed at the development of territorial public self-government; to actualize legal acts regulating the activities of local public structures, in part their real impact on the management decisions made by the municipal authorities, as well as the legitimate and effective implementation of citizens' initiatives; to involve representatives of different generations, as well as entrepreneurs, clergy in the TSC; to improve the system of obtaining reliable information on the opinions of citizens and social groups through the development of territorial public self-government.
